1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-20 00:21:35 +00:00
freebsd-ports/dns
Jaap Akkerhuis 6bda5186fa dns/nsd: Update to 4.7.0
ChangeLog: https://www.nlnetlabs.nl/news/2023/Jun/07/nsd-4.7.0-released/

4.7.0
================
FEATURES:
- Merge #263: Add bash autocompletion script for nsd-control.
- Fix #267: Allow unencrypted local operation of nsd-control.
- Merge #269 from Fale: Add systemd service unit.
- Fix #271: DNSTAP over TCP, with dnstap-ip: "127.0.0.1@3333".
- dnstap over TLS, default enabled. Configured with the
  options dnstap-tls, dnstap-tls-server-name, dnstap-tls-cert-bundle,
  dnstap-tls-client-key-file and dnstap-tls-client-cert-file.

BUG FIXES:
- Fix #239: -Wincompatible-pointer-types warning in remote.c.
- Fix configure for -Wstrict-prototypes.
- Fix #262: Zone(s) not synchronizing properly via TLS.
- Fix for #262: More error logging for SSL read failures for zone
  transfers.
- Merge #265: Fix C99 compatibility issue.
- Fix #266: Fix build with --without-ssl.
- Fix for #267: neater variable definitions.
- Fix #270: reserved identifier violation.
- Fix to clean more memory on exit of dnstap collector.
- Fix dnstap to not check socket path when using IP address.
- Fix to compile without ssl with dnstap-tls code.
- Dnstap tls code fixes.
- Fix include brackets for ssl.h include statements, instead of quotes.
- Fix static analyzer warning about nsd_event_method initialization.
- Fix #273: Large TXT record breaks AXFR.
- Fix ixfr create from adding too many record types.
- Fix cirrus script for submit to coverity scan to libtoolize
  the configure script components config.guess and config.sub.
- Fix readme status badge links.
- make depend.
- Fix for build to run flex and bison before compiling code that needs
  the headers.
- Fix to remove unused whitespace from acx_nlnetlabs.m4 and config.h.
- For #279: Note that autoreconf -fi creates the configure script
  and also the needed auxiliary files, for autoconf 2.69 and 2.71.
- Fix unused variable warning in unit test, from clang compile.
- Fix #240: Prefix messages originating from verifier.
- Fix #275: Drop unnecessary root server checks.

PR:		272096
Reported by:	jaap@NLnetLabs.nl (maintainer)
2023-06-24 18:51:23 +02:00
..
acme-dns
adns
adsuck
amass dns/amass: Update 3.23.2 → 3.23.3 2023-06-21 00:44:28 -07:00
ares dns/ares: Deprecate and set expiration date to 2023-06-30 2023-06-18 09:45:59 +02:00
axfr2acl
bind9-devel
bind916 dns/bind916: update to 9.16.42 2023-06-21 17:57:31 +02:00
bind918 dns/bind918: update to 9.18.16 2023-06-21 17:57:31 +02:00
bind-tools dns/bind918: update to 9.18.16 2023-06-21 17:57:31 +02:00
bindgraph
blocky
c-ares dns/c-ares: Update to 1.19.1 2023-06-13 22:42:33 +02:00
cli53
coredns
crossip
curvedns
ddclient
ddns
denominator
dhisd
djbdns
djbdns-tools
dlint
dnrd
dns2blackhole
dns2tcp
dns_balance
dns-ui
dnsblast
dnscap
dnscheckengine
dnscontrol
dnscrypt-proxy2
dnscrypt-wrapper
dnsdbck
dnsdbflex
dnsdbq
dnsdist
dnsenum
dnsflood
dnsforwarder
dnshistory
dnsjava
dnsjit
dnsmasq
dnsmasq-devel
dnsmax-perl
dnsperf
dnsproxy
dnsrecon
dnsreflector
dnstable
dnstable-convert
dnstop
dnstracer
dnsutl
dnsviz
dnswalk
dnswall
dnsx
doc
dog lang/rust: Bump revisions after 1.70.0 2023-06-09 13:38:16 +02:00
doggo
doh-proxy lang/rust: Bump revisions after 1.70.0 2023-06-09 13:38:16 +02:00
dq
drool
dsc
dsp
dynip
encrypted-dns-server lang/rust: Bump revisions after 1.70.0 2023-06-09 13:38:16 +02:00
fastresolve
firedns
flamethrower
fpdns
gdnsd2
gdnsd3
gen6dns
getdns
hesiod
hetzner_ddns
hostdb
idnkit
idnkit2
inadyn dns/inadyn: fix for pidfile creation on transient /var/run configuration 2023-06-06 08:04:10 +02:00
ipcheck
kadnode
kf5-kdnssd
knock
knot3 dns/knot3: upgrade to 3.2.7 2023-06-24 18:50:03 +02:00
knot3-lib
knot-resolver
ldapdns
ldns
letsdns
libasr
libasr-devel
libbind
libdjbdns
libidn
libidn2
libmicrodns
libnspsl
libpsl
linux-c7-libasyncns
lua-resty-dns
luaunbound
maradns
mdnsd
mDNSResponder_nss
mydns dns/mydns: Deprecate and set expiration date to 2023-06-30 2023-06-06 09:25:30 +02:00
mydns-ng dns/mydns-ng: Deprecate and set expiration date to 2023-06-30 2023-06-06 09:25:30 +02:00
namesilo_ddns
nextdns
noip
nsd dns/nsd: Update to 4.7.0 2023-06-24 18:51:23 +02:00
nslint
nsnotifyd
nsping
nss_mdns
nss_resinit
opendnssec2
openresolv
p5-AnyEvent-CacheDNS
p5-AnyEvent-DNS-EtcHosts
p5-App-DSC-DataTool
p5-BIND-Conf_Parser
p5-BIND-Config-Parser
p5-Data-Validate-Domain
p5-DNS-Config
p5-DNS-EasyDNS
p5-DNS-Ldns
p5-DNS-nsdiff
p5-DNS-Zone
p5-DNS-ZoneParse
p5-DSC
p5-IO-Async-Resolver-DNS
p5-Mozilla-PublicSuffix dns/public_suffix_list: Update to 20230510 2023-06-06 02:46:53 +08:00
p5-Net-Amazon-Route53
p5-Net-Bonjour
p5-Net-DNS dns/p5-Net-DNS: Update to 1.39 2023-06-06 02:46:57 +08:00
p5-Net-DNS-Async
p5-Net-DNS-Check
p5-Net-DNS-Codes
p5-Net-DNS-Lite
p5-Net-DNS-Match
p5-Net-DNS-Paranoid
p5-Net-DNS-Resolver-Mock
p5-Net-DNS-Resolver-Programmable
p5-Net-DNS-RR-SRV-Helper
p5-Net-DNS-SEC dns/p5-Net-DNS-SEC: Update to 1.21 2023-06-06 02:46:58 +08:00
p5-Net-DNS-TestNS
p5-Net-DNS-ToolKit
p5-Net-DNS-Zone-Parser
p5-Net-DNS-ZoneFile-Fast
p5-Net-DNSBL-MultiDaemon
p5-Net-DNSBL-Statistics
p5-Net-Domain-ExpireDate
p5-Net-Domain-TLD
p5-Net-DRI
p5-Net-LibIDN
p5-Net-LibIDN2
p5-Net-Nslookup
p5-Net-RBLClient
p5-Net-RNDC
p5-POE-Component-Client-DNS
p5-POE-Component-Client-DNS-Recursive dns/p5-POE-Component-Client-DNS-Recursive: Update to 1.14 2023-06-06 02:49:09 +08:00
p5-POE-Component-Client-DNSBL
p5-POE-Component-Resolver
p5-POE-Component-Server-DNS
p5-POE-Filter-DNS-TCP
p5-Tie-DNS
p5-URBL-Prepare
packetq
pdnsd
pear-File_DNS
pear-Horde_Idna
pear-Net_DNS2
powerdns dns/powerdns: update to 4.8.0 2023-06-06 15:43:57 +01:00
powerdns-recursor
prometheus-dnssec-exporter
public_suffix_list dns/public_suffix_list: Update to 20230510 2023-06-06 02:46:53 +08:00
py-adns
py-aiodns
py-cloudflare
py-dns-crawler
py-dns-lexicon
py-dnslib
py-dnspython
py-dnspython1
py-easyzone
py-idna
py-idna_ssl
py-ldns
py-localzone
py-ns1-python
py-publicsuffix dns/public_suffix_list: Update to 20230510 2023-06-06 02:46:53 +08:00
py-publicsuffix2 dns/public_suffix_list: Update to 20230510 2023-06-06 02:46:53 +08:00
py-publicsuffixlist dns/public_suffix_list: Update to 20230510 2023-06-06 02:46:53 +08:00
py-py3dns
py-pybonjour
py-pycares
py-pydnstable
py-pywdns
py-tld
py-tldextract
qmdnsengine
radns
rbldnsd
rbllookup
rbllookup-ng
rdap
renewck
rpsl2acl
rubygem-dnsruby
rubygem-gitlab-net-dns
rubygem-google-apis-dns_v1
rubygem-google-cloud-dns dns/rubygem-google-cloud-dns: Update WWW 2023-06-06 02:48:58 +08:00
rubygem-idn-ruby
rubygem-net-dns
rubygem-public_suffix dns/public_suffix_list: Update to 20230510 2023-06-06 02:46:53 +08:00
rubygem-public_suffix_service dns/public_suffix_list: Update to 20230510 2023-06-06 02:46:53 +08:00
rubygem-resolv
rubygem-resolv-replace
rubygem-simpleidn
rubygem-validates_hostname
rubygem-zonefile
samba-nsupdate
scavenge
sheerdns
sleuth
subfinder dns/subfinder: Update 2.5.7 → 2.6.0 2023-06-16 08:27:47 -07:00
tinystats
totd
udns
unbound
updatedd
utdns
vhostcname
vizone
void-zones-tools
walker
wdns
whoseip
wrapsrv
yadifa
yandex-ddns
zkt
zonenotify
Makefile